Collins Aerospace is looking for a Maintenance Technician II who is responsible for supporting a variety of maintenance operations including production and facilities equipment as our San Marcos, TX facility.

This position works onsite in San Marcos, TX. 

What you will do:

  • Work 1st shift hours Monday – Friday (7am- 3:30pm)
  • Open and close wastewater treatment as operator.
  • Work at heights, with chemicals and in confined spaces.  
  • Check for proper chemical balance and environmental compliance.
  • Perform daily WWT tasks and activity.
  • Performs Preventative maintenance on all types of Production and Facilities equipment. (Including vacuum furnaces)
  • Performs maintenance service and general support duties requiring a high degree of initiative and personal judgment in diagnosing problems, identifies corrective action, scope of task, selections of work methods, and research necessary information and equipment to accomplish the task. Completes required preventative maintenance tasks.
  • Performs installations, methodical troubleshooting, problem solving, tear down, repair, re-assembly and test, fabrication and/or replacement of worn or broken parts of factory equipment and facilities in accordance with OSHA, NFPA, and/or established shop practices.
  • Provides support for air compressors, boilers and HVAC systems (Closed loop systems).
  • Performs plumbing activities to the standard threaded pipe practices as well as PVC and sweated copper connections requiring the use of power threading machines, cement, and/or MAPP gas torch.
  • Performs checks on wastewater treatment facility for proper chemical balance and environmental compliance.

Qualifications you must have:

  • High School Diploma with 2 years of relevant experience Is required
  • Experience with basic computer software (word and excel).
  • Experience reading and interpreting blueprints, schematics, and technical manuals.

Qualifications we prefer:

  • Basic experience conducting wastewater treatments and usage of pH, conductivity, and hardness testing equipment.
  • Welding / Fabrication Experience
  • Experience utilizing PLC controls, perform basic external diagnostic and repair PLC controls.
  • Basic CNC equipment experience
